在云计算环境中,日志管理是确保系统稳定性和性能的关键。通过有效地分析日志,可以快速定位故障,提高故障排查效率。以下是五大技巧,帮助您在云计算环境中高效诊断问题。
一、了解日志的基本概念
1.1 日志类型
在云计算中,常见的日志类型包括:
- 系统日志:记录系统运行状态和事件。
- 应用程序日志:记录应用程序的运行情况和错误。
- 安全日志:记录与安全相关的事件,如登录尝试、权限更改等。
1.2 日志格式
日志格式通常遵循一定的规范,如syslog、JSON、XML等。了解日志格式有助于快速解析和检索日志数据。
二、集中式日志管理
2.1 使用日志聚合工具
集中式日志管理可以统一收集来自不同来源的日志,提高故障排查效率。常用的日志聚合工具有:
- ELK(Elasticsearch、Logstash、Kibana)堆栈
- Fluentd
- Logstash
2.2 日志索引与搜索
集中式日志管理平台通常提供强大的日志索引和搜索功能,便于快速定位问题。
三、日志分析技巧
3.1 使用日志分析工具
日志分析工具可以帮助您快速识别异常模式、趋势和关联性。以下是一些常用的日志分析工具:
- Splunk
- Sumo Logic
- Datadog
3.2 重点关注关键指标
在分析日志时,关注以下关键指标:
- 错误率
- 响应时间
- 流量峰值
- 资源利用率
四、日志可视化
4.1 使用可视化工具
日志可视化可以帮助您直观地了解系统状态和问题。以下是一些常用的日志可视化工具:
- Kibana
- Grafana
- Prometheus
4.2 创建自定义仪表板
根据实际需求,创建自定义仪表板,展示关键指标和日志分析结果。
五、持续优化日志管理
5.1 定期回顾日志
定期回顾日志,总结经验教训,优化日志管理策略。
5.2 持续学习新技术
随着云计算技术的发展,不断学习新技术,提高日志管理能力。
通过以上五大技巧,您可以更好地掌握云计算日志,轻松排查故障,提高系统稳定性和性能。在实际操作中,根据具体环境和需求,灵活运用这些技巧,相信您将能够高效地诊断问题。
